Description
Description Assist lodge guests as requested; maintain high level of general cleanliness in lodge public areas, including lobbies, public restrooms, pool area and lodge’s halls and stair cases. Assist other areas of hotel as long as primary duties are on track for completion Essential Functions Answer guest calls and assist as top priority. Responsible for luggage assists and room deliveries. Complete duties on Lodge Attendant check list corresponding to shift. Complete assigned tasks from daily MOD walkthrough. Maintain high level of lodge general cleanliness. Maintain cleanliness and safety of lodge entrances. Assist guests as needed with but not limited to chains and digging out. Have detailed understanding of how Kia-Vac works and know how to operate it. Assist Housekeeping Dept. as needed. Identify maintenance issues and report any to supervisors or directly to maintenance. Actively participate in RLK and Company’s Health & Safety Program by identifying and reporting potential hazards, reporting incidents, and promoting a healthy workplace Exercise stewardship of all RLK and Company facilities and environments, ensuring that efforts are made to reduce, reuse, and recycle when the opportunity is present. Present a professional, quality image at all times. Regular and reliable attendance. Requirements Must be detail oriented with ability to set and meet high customer service and hotel cleanliness standards. Must use proper etiquette while conversing with guests. Must have knowledge of all resort services. Must know and follow all proper employee and housekeeping procedures. Must complete BBP training. Must be able to work independently while also being a team player. Physical Requirements Must be able to lift 50 lbs. Must be flexible and capable of bending, twisting and kneeling. Must be able to work in tight spaces. Must be able to work on feet, stand and walk for up to 8 hours at a time. Must be able to keep up with pace of the department. Must be able to walk in snow, icy, uneven and slippery conditions. Must be able to shovel all types of snow in any weather for extended periods of time. Must have a general understanding of how to put chains on all car types.
